分享

EXCEL里自动生成工作表目录的方法你会吗?简单到没朋友!

 刘刘4615 2017-08-29
千万别学Excel 2017-08-27 22:18

目录:

EXCEL里自动生成工作表目录的方法你会吗?简单到没朋友!

先看效果图:

EXCEL里自动生成工作表目录的方法你会吗?简单到没朋友!

自动生成工作表目录

功能说明:

  • 当增加工作表时,双击任意单元格,在目录页自动生成工作表名称和超链接,可以直接点“进入”,跳转到该工作表。

  • 当删除工作表时,在目录页中会自动进行更新。

制作方法:

1、定义名称:

  • 定义名称:目录

  • =REPLACE(GET.WORKBOOK(1),1,FIND("]",GET.WORKBOOK(1)),)&T(NOW())

  • 公式解读:get.workbook(1)是宏表函数之一,作用是提取当前工作薄所有工作表的表名(工作表名前面包括工作簿名),以水平数组的形式储存。REPLACE是替换函数,将工作簿名替换为空。

EXCEL里自动生成工作表目录的方法你会吗?简单到没朋友!

定义名称

2、编写公式

  • 在A2单元格输入公式:=IF(ROW()>COUNTA(目录),"",INDEX(目录,ROW())),向下拉公式到需要的位置。

  • 在B2单元格输入公式:=IF(A2<>"",HYPERLINK("#"&A2&"!a1","进入"),""),向下拉公式到需要的位置。

  • 最后记得保存工作薄为启用宏的工作薄。

EXCEL里自动生成工作表目录的方法你会吗?简单到没朋友!

编写公式


    本站是提供个人知识管理的网络存储空间,所有内容均由用户发布,不代表本站观点。请注意甄别内容中的联系方式、诱导购买等信息,谨防诈骗。如发现有害或侵权内容,请点击一键举报。
    转藏 分享 献花(0

    0条评论

    发表

    请遵守用户 评论公约

    类似文章 更多